Understanding the Purpose and Tone of a Donation Request
When creating a Sample Message Asking for Donations for Death, it's crucial to approach the task with sensitivity and respect. The primary goal is to inform people about the need for financial assistance to cover funeral costs, medical bills, or other end-of-life expenses. The tone should be heartfelt and sincere, conveying the gravity of the situation without being overly demanding or manipulative. The importance of expressing gratitude for any contribution, no matter the size, cannot be overstated.
- Clarity: Clearly state who the donation is for and what the funds will be used for.
- Honesty: Be truthful about the financial situation.
- Compassion: Write with empathy and understanding.
- Respect: Honor the memory of the deceased.
A well-written request can mobilize support from friends, family, and even acquaintances. It’s about rallying a network of care during a period of profound grief. Remember, people are often more willing to help when they understand the direct impact of their contribution.
Consider the following structure when composing your message:
- Opening: Express the sad news.
- Purpose: Explain why donations are needed.
- Details: Provide information about the deceased and the cause.
- How to Donate: Clearly outline the donation process.
- Gratitude: Thank potential donors.
Here’s a small table illustrating key elements:
| Element | Description |
|---|---|
| Subject Line | Clear and concise, e.g., "In Loving Memory of [Name]" |
| Opening | Announce the passing with sadness |
| Body | Explain the need for donations and purpose |
| Call to Action | Provide clear donation instructions |
| Closing | Express heartfelt thanks |
Sample Message Asking for Donations for Death of a Beloved Parent
Dear friends and family,
It is with the heaviest of hearts that we announce the passing of our beloved mother, [Mother's Name], on [Date]. Mom was a pillar of strength, a beacon of love, and will be deeply missed by all who knew her. As we navigate this incredibly difficult time, we are also faced with unexpected funeral expenses. We are humbly asking for your support to help us give Mom the beautiful farewell she deserves. Any contribution, big or small, will make a significant difference and is deeply appreciated. You can donate via [Link to donation page/payment method]. Thank you for your kindness and generosity during this sorrowful time.
